    Sorry for being a bit dense here, but how do you figure this???
    If they don't renounce anybody, they're over the cap. Martin's 1st year is going to be right at $7 mil. Taking that $7 mil and backing it out of the 150%+$100k formula, they would need to send out $4.6mil in salary. Ridnour makes $4.32. So they send Ridnour plus some other low dollar scrub to Milwaukee and get Martin from OKC. Legal trade for an over the cap team.

    Since they're over the cap, they have the MLE which they can use on Brewer. Since they didn't have to renounce AK to accomplish any of this, they would still be able to S&T him.

    If Minny can salary dump Ridnour to Milwaukee they have the option to just sign both Brewer and Martin with cap space. For them the edge would be that they won't give a TE to OKC and that they will have the room exception available.

    If they get Martin through a S&T including Ridnour and then sign Brewer with the MLE, they will have only the LLE left but they will still have Kirilenko Bird rights. A motivation for doing that would be to do a S&T with Kirilenko. WOJ reported that Minny liked some of Spurs package but weren't ready to take back the salaries. With Ridnour dumped, they might be able to do so.
